python定义一个CSV文件的格式
时间: 2024-03-03 08:48:19 浏览: 89
实战csv文件的生成与读取
5星 · 资源好评率100%
CSV(Comma Separated Values)是一种常用的文件格式,用于存储表格数据。在Python中,我们可以使用csv模块来读写CSV文件。下面是一个示例CSV文件的格式定义:
```
列1名称,列2名称,列3名称,...
值1,值2,值3,...
值4,值5,值6,...
...
```
其中,每一行表示一个数据记录,以逗号分隔不同的列。第一行为列名,后面每一行为数据记录。每一列的数据类型可以是字符串、整数、浮点数等。可以通过csv模块的reader和writer来读写CSV文件。例如,以下代码可以读取一个名为data.csv的CSV文件:
```python
import csv
with open('data.csv', 'r') as file:
reader = csv.reader(file)
for row in reader:
print(row)
```
这将打印出CSV文件中的每一行数据。如果要写入CSV文件,可以使用以下代码:
```python
import csv
data = [['列1名称', '列2名称', '列3名称'],
['值1', '值2', '值3'],
['值4', '值5', '值6']]
with open('data.csv', 'w', newline='') as file:
writer = csv.writer(file)
writer.writerows(data)
```
这将在当前目录下创建一个名为data.csv的文件,并将data中的数据写入其中。注意,需要在打开文件时指定newline='',否则可能会出现空行。
阅读全文